Follow the steps:
1. SAP Easy Access >/nR3AC1-> Select CUST_HIERARCY.---> Double click ---> maintain the tables that you want transfer from CRM to R/3. --> Maintain the necessary function modules that map the data from CRM to R/3.
2. Load the business object CUST_HIERARCHY for upload or download using the transaction: R3AS.
3. Monitor SMQ1 and SMQ2.

    We are using customer hierarchy from ECC to SAP CRM7.0 for one of our client. I have performed the below steps to bring ECC customer hierarchy to CRM.
    SAP ECC System:
    1.Hierarchy node is created thru tcode- v-12
    2.Customer hierarchy is created thru tcode- VDH1N
    Replication steps in CRM:
    1.Replicate Customer Hierarchy Customizing thru TCode- R3AS, download object DNL_CUST_THIT .
    2.Assign ERP Customer Hier. to CRM hierarchy category in SPRO .
    3.Replicate Customer Hier thru Tcode u2013R3AS , download object DNL_BUPA_KNVH.
    4.Create account hierarchy thru Tcode- BPH_DNL , we need to create the hierarchy only for the sales area 0001,01,01.  So I have selected sales the required sales area only.
    5.I checked in web ui  and found the result for account hierarchies.
    Current Result:
    a.ECC hierarchy downloaded, however descriptions for the hierarchy nodes are missing in CRM web ui.
    b.Customer assigned to ECC hierarchy can be seen in the u201CAccount Hierarchy Detailsu201D assignment block , however I could not see the customers in u201C Assigned Accountsu201D assignment block.
    6.Expected Result :
    a.ECC hierarchy display with description in u201C Account Hierarchy Detailsu201D assignment block.
    b.Display customeru2019s information in u201C Assigned Accountsu201D assignment block.

    Hello,
    I have a similar requirement, although we are building the hierarchies directly in CRM (as we are with BP's in general), and I am using hierarchy category 01 - PRICING.
    What I have found is that a sold-to BP must:
    1. be assigned to a hierarchy node
    2. appear TWICE (!!!) in the document part.det.procedure, once in partner function 000001 (sold to) and again in partner function 00000121 (Authorized partner: sold to).
    When the sold to customer exists in both functions within the document, I am able to determine the hierarchy node properly.
    Now, my question is, can anyone guess why the main partner (sold to) must appear twice??? or, is this an error in my customizing?
    Thank you in advance for your help, and I do hope my observation can help others find a solution.
    Regards,
    Allon
    PS in terms of customizing, I used the following:
    partner function 00000001 - sold to
    partner function 00000121 - Auth. Partner: Sold-to Party
    access for Auth. Partner: 0017 - current partner: sold to *this copies the sold to partner into this partner*
    partner function 00000076 - Hierarchy Node Partner
    access for hier.node partner: CRM_PARTNER_G Pricing hierarchy
    The last bit presupposes that the hierarchy is set up using hierarchy category '01 - pricing'.

  • Problem in Customer Hierarchy

    Hi all,
      I have a problem in creating customer hierarchy in CRM.
    According to SAP HELP:
    Before you create a CRM account hierarchy from an ERP customer hierarchy, you first have to:
    ●      Perform an initial load of the necessary Customizing settings from SAP ECC to SAP CRM.
    Use the initial load in CRM (transaction R3AS) in CRM Middleware and the Customizing object DNL_CUST_THIT.
    ●      Map the ERP customer hierarchy categories to the CRM account hierarchies.
    For more information about mapping, see in the Implementation Guide (IMG) Customer Relationship Management ® Master Data ® Business Partner ® Account Hierarchy ® Data Exchange of ERP Customer Hierarchies with SAP CRM ® Assign ERP Customer Hierarchy Type to CRM Hierarchy Category.
    My problem stuck here where in the R/3 Hierarchy Type, the F4 help value does not show any value. I checked in R3, there is a standard entry A for customer hierarchy. Could any one help me on this?
    ●      Download the ERP table KNVH (customer hierarchies) to SAP CRM.
    Use the initial load in SAP CRM (transaction R3AS) with the business object DNL_BUPA_KNVH. A copy of the ERP table KNVH is replicated to SAP CRM to create the account hierarchy from it.
    cheers,
    ginnie

    Hello Ginnie,
    Reason might be that initial download of DNL_CUST_THIT  was not complete.
    Check SM58 to see if there's an error, when the system was trying to download the hierarchy. Please go also to trx. st22 to see if there is a TIMEOUT dump related to this download. If so, you can try to increase the parameter rdisp/max_wprun_time and start again the download of the hierarchy.
    Also some of the attached OSS Note 522815 might help for more details. Check also Note 516725 it might be helpful.

        Partners in the hierarchy (Rule B)
    If the partner who wants to release against the contract is the sold-to party of the contract or at a lower level in customer hierarchy to the sold-to party in the contract, the system accepts the partner as the sold-to party for the release order.
    If rule B is defined for the contract type, you can search for authorized partners for a release order using the contract number. Equally, you can search for the relevant contract for a release order using the partner number. In this case, the partner authorization rule is irrelevant.
    Prerequisites
    If you wish to use group hierarchies other than pricing hierarchies to determine authorized partners, you must have created a hierarchy category and a hierarchy:
    To create the hierarchy category, go to Customizing for CRM under Master Data --> Business Partner-->  Business Partner Group Hierarchy. 
    To create the group hierarchy, go to the SAP Easy Access Menu and choose Master Data --> Business Partners --> Maintain Group Hierarchy.
    Note that you can only create group hierarchies in the SAP GUI and not in the People-Centric user interface.
    You must have activated the necessary settings for the sales contract and the release order in the IMG for CRM. For more information, see Transactions ---> Settings for Contracts -->Define Settings for Authorized Partners.

      I encounter a problem when trying to create a Customer Hierarchy in CRM, in the tcode BPH , I enter the hierarchy category as pricing , but i got the error
    You cannot create hierarchy trees of this category
    If the delta download for the ERP customer hierarchy is active, you cannot create a hierarchy tree of the category "Pricing" in CRM.
    For this reason, you should establish that pricing based on the customer hierarchy and BP group hierarchy gives the same results in the ERP System and in CRM".

    Hi,
    when i download the customer hierarchy object (DNL_BUPA_KNVH), the download runs fine (R3AM1: status is done).
    i can see some data in the table CRM_KNVH_TEMP, this means the data has come from R/3.
    But i am little lost, when i try running BPH_DNL, i cant see any hierarchies??? why is this happening??
    pls help

    Hi RH,
    If you are maintaining a hierarchy other than the hierarchy type A , then maintain the relevant hierarchy typetable TBH06 . In the standard system, customer hierarchy type A (standard hierarchy) has been defined.  That is why I mentioned in my previous reply to check for the hierarchy type.
    Also I would like to mention that only hierarchy type A are exchanged with the CRM as standard.
